Nandurbar Climate Overview

Nandurbar has a warm subtropical climate with warm summers and mild winters.

Temperatures peak in May and drop to their lowest in January, while rainfall is highest during summer months.

Humidity remains relatively low throughout the year creating warm and dry conditions.

Monthly Climate Data
Month🌤️HighLowAvgHumid %Rain (mm)Wind (m/s)Solar (kWh/m²)
January☀️34.3°C8.3°C21.3°C34%31.94.67
February🌞37.5°C10.5°C24.0°C28%22.05.60
March🌞41.4°C14.5°C27.9°C26%42.26.51
April🔥43.9°C19.0°C31.4°C31%42.97.12
May🔥44.5°C22.7°C33.6°C43%144.27.15
June42.0°C23.8°C32.9°C64%1314.45.63
July🌧️34.5°C22.8°C28.6°C82%2584.24.10
August🌧️31.7°C21.9°C26.8°C86%2033.63.92
September33.0°C20.4°C26.7°C83%1492.34.73
October🌞34.0°C15.7°C24.8°C68%411.55.32
November🌞33.7°C12.1°C22.9°C54%111.64.82
December☀️33.1°C9.1°C21.1°C42%41.74.38

Showing average climate conditions across 45 years (1981–2025)

🌍 Climate Summary

Avg Annual Temp:26.8°C
Avg Annual Rainfall:824 mm
Avg Humidity:53%
Data Period:1981 – 2025

Across 45 years of records, Nandurbar's temperature has remained relatively stable over the past decade. Its hottest day reached 47.0°C in May 2002, and its coldest dropped to 4.6°C in January 1991. 1987 was the warmest year overall and 1994 the coolest.

📚 Data Source

All weather data is sourced from NASA POWER (Prediction of Worldwide Energy Resources), a NASA project providing solar and meteorological data for renewable energy, building efficiency, and agricultural research.

Parameters included:
  • Temperature (Min, Max)
  • Precipitation
  • Relative Humidity
  • Wind Speed
  • Solar Radiation
Data specifications:
  • Resolution: Monthly
  • Spatial: 0.5° × 0.625°
  • Source: MERRA-2
  • Coverage: 19812025
  • Years: 45
